CSI – Principios de Arduino

A structured 12-workshop program introducing students to electronics, microcontrollers, and programming through hands-on learning and measurable outcomes.


Developed and implemented in collaboration with Panama's Ministry of Education (MEDUCA).

Program Structure

The CSI program is designed as a structured 12-workshop curriculum, progressing from foundational concepts to applied problem solving.


  • Each workshop follows a consistent format:


  • Video lesson  
  • Supplementary material  
  • Quiz-based evaluation

How the Program Works

Workshops are released asynchronously at scheduled times. Students access materials, complete the lesson, and submit a quiz to evaluate understanding.


Real-time support is provided during the initial release window to assist students and resolve technical issues.


Execution Model:

• Scheduled release (e.g., 6:00 PM)  

• Immediate student access  

• Real-time support window (6:00–7:00 PM)  

• Quiz submission for evaluation
